Mitr Phol’s History and Core BusinessMitr Phol’s History and Core Business
1956 establish the 1st sugar factory at capacity of 700 tons cane per day
2007, Mitr Phol has 5 sugar factories in Thailand and another 5 sugar factories in China with total capacity 180,000 TCD
Total sugar production 2 Million Tons
The newest factory is under construction in the republic of Laos

Sugarcane Biomass Production
On average 22 g m-2 d-1 but can be as high as 55 g m-2 d-1
For C3 plants only 13 g m-2 d-1

Sugarcane Water Use Efficiency
240 litres per kg of aerial biomass
Almost half of that for sugar beet and other C3 plants
By F.C. Botha South Africa, ISSCT 2007

The company decided to invest in biomass power business utilizing bagasse leftover from crushing, cane leaves, hay, rice husks and other agricultural waste as
fuels to generate steam and electricity.
• The Dan Chang Bio-Energy Co., Ltd., 53 MW• The Phu Kieo Bio-Energy Co., Ltd. 65 MW

The production and use of ethanol helps reduce the production of green house gases and helps eliminate the nee
d for the hazardous MTBE as additive to gasoline.
The production of ethanol increases the value addition from the use of cane juice and molasses
The production of ethanol increases income of farmers producing raw materials, such as sugarcane, and other appropriate farm produce. It also helps reduce the need
for oil imports.

Mitr Phol’s Business Conclusion
• Started as a simple sugar factory
• Moved from energy self-sufficiency to the concept co-generation by saving energy and managing feed stock.
• Concern over global climate change coupled with sound business rationale led to expansion of the idea into BIO-ENERGY (ethanol plants) by making use of feed stocks from sugar which reduces carbon dioxide and green house gas
